Amelia Brightman, the younger sister of famed soprano Sarah Brightman, provides the lead female vocals. She has been a long-term collaborator with the group and their producer, Frank Peterson.
"Join Me" is a atmospheric cover performed by the German musical ensemble featuring soprano Amelia Brightman . Originally a hit by the Finnish gothic rock band HIM (titled "Join Me in Death"), Gregorian reimagined the track with their signature "Gregorian chant-inspired" style, blending classical choral elements with modern pop-rock production. Founded by producer Frank Peterson, is composed of roughly 8 to 10 vocalists who perform modern covers in monastic robes. Despite the name, their style is a "classical crossover" rather than authentic medieval Gregorian chant, as they use full band instrumentation like guitars and drums. The song features vocal harmonies and instrumental accompaniment, including keyboards and computer-processed effects, designed to mimic a medieval monastic sound while maintaining a radio-friendly structure. Lyrical Themes
The lyrics are dark and romantic, exploring the idea of "escaping from this world" together through death to find eternal peace.
